Sunday Supper: 03/13/22
Ominously, Tuesday is the Ides of March, but it's also Ry Cooder's 75th birthday. The musically omnivorous guitarist, who began his career in 1965 in a band called Rising Sons with Taj Mahal, has come full circle by reuniting with Taj on the forthcoming album Get On Board: The Songs of Sonny Terry and Brownie McGhee. I'll have a taste of it on this week's "Sunday Supper."
I'll let music by Punch Brothers, Dan Bern, Scott Free, Peggy Seeger, and Diana Jones address the heartbreak in Ukraine, then balance new releases by Steve Poltz, The Accidentals, Windborne, and Tank and the Bangas with favorites by Stevie Wonder, the Buena Vista Social Club, the Wood Brothers, and Suzzy Roche & Lucy Wainwright Roche.
